So,

I can report back that I've managed to get it all working, but, don't get too excited, functionality is a tad limited as it stands right now.

Android Auto - Even though my phone had AA installed, I installed another copy from Google Play. Plugged it in and eventually you can add the phone and you get Google Maps navigation with voice input even if you don't have that option in the car. You get 90 days of Google Music, just make sure you've got enough data on your mob to cover it... Erm, and that's about it.

Mirrorlink - I must admit I was expecting something close to a 'mirror' of what was on the phone, however, so far all I see is the icons for Mirrorlink enabled apps which in my case are the various VW ones - mind you it does have the journey tracker which records stuff like how hard you accelerate, brake, max speed, G force and what have you - which looks about the most fun one.

Switching between AA and Mirrorlink isn't particularly simple. It appears that you have to go into the settings change the preferred connection type between the two, then disconnect and reconnect the device - I haven't found a simpler way yet.

Finally car-net, I'm now registered and functional. The process is straightforward, however, it fell over several times and was really slow.

The link for registration is as follows:

https://www.volkswagen-car-net.com/portal/en_GB/web/gb/register?command=c

Eventually it will give you a code. Get the car connected to the web by tethering to your phone or what have you and enter the code under Menu | Car-Net | Registration - this bit took numerous attempts but my mobile signal was very weak it may be better for you guys.

I've got Discover Nav so I get weather, news (you can add things like BBC news, sport, etc, as feeds via the car-net portal), parking, petrol, online POI, personal POI import, etc. Not loads but a few things. I'm sure we'll get more in the future.

Does anyone have a spec comparison for nav pro v new discover. Not a made up one but a link to official specs.
Have been searching everywhere to find the specs of both MIB II systems ..and I (believe) finally found them!

MIB II Discover: http://webspecial.volkswagen.de/infotainment/de/de/radionav-start/Discover-Media-ab-2015.html
MIB II Discover Pro: http://webspecial.volkswagen.de/infotainment/de/de/radionav-start/Discover-Pro.html

However the above links are German-spec, which does seem to differ slightly (wi-fi, SSD size..), but it does show that they do have identical resolution, which means that smaller Discover would have a sharper screen.

Note that the German specs don't seem in line with UK cars, which according to VW UK has : "Discover Pro touch-screen DVD nav/radio system with integrated voice control. 8" colour touch-screen with activated voice control system - responds to voice commands for navigation, CD, DVD and radio functions. 64 GB SSD hard drive. Pre-loaded European navigation data, 3D map view, three calculated routes (fast, short, eco), dynamic navigation based on TMC , branded points of interest, traffic sign display and SD card reader x 2. Includes three years Car-Net 'Guide and Inform'.

As for the processor power, I could only find for the specs for Discover (not Pro) which in the mk8 Passat has 'Faster processors. The new generation of devices is characterised by better system performance. Consider the “Discover Media”, the radio-navigation system with 6.5-inch display: Compared to the first generation, performance of the CPU (main processor) was more than doubled from 950 MIPS (million instructions per second) to 2,500 MIPS. link: http://www.vwvortex.com/news/volkswagen-news/detail-new-passat-generation-8-2/.

MX, when did you order, as far as I'm aware anything ordered after 2nd week in June will have this, winter seats and keyless entry as standard.


Don't mean to be pedantic but it does make a difference :grin:

Its not any car ordered after the 2nd week in June, it will be any car built after week 22 which is May 25th
So in theory you could have ordered in March or even earlier and still get the updated build revisions.

Its all to do when your car actually goes to build.
